行业资讯 SOLID原则,面向对象设计中的五大基本原则 在面向对象编程中,SOLID原则是五个基本设计原则的缩写,它们帮助开发者设计出更加灵活、可维护和可扩展的软件系统。这五大原则包括单一职责原则(SRP)、开闭原则(OCP)、里氏替换原则(LSP)、接口隔离原则(ISP... 2025-04-0517 阅读0 评论Lunvps
行业资讯 代码风格,如何编写高质量的代码 在软件开发过程中,代码风格是确保代码质量和可维护性的重要因素。良好的代码风格不仅有助于提高代码的可读性,还能减少错误和调试时间。本文将详细介绍如何编写高质量的代码,包括命名规范、代码格式、注释和测试等方面,帮助开发者... 2025-04-057 阅读0 评论Lunvps
行业资讯 lint工具,如何使用lint工具提高代码质量 在现代软件开发中,代码质量是确保项目成功的关键因素之一。lint工具作为一种静态代码分析工具,能够帮助开发者发现并修复代码中的潜在问题,从而提高代码的可读性、可维护性和稳定性。本文将详细介绍lint工具的基本概念、使... 2025-04-0521 阅读0 评论Lunvps
行业资讯 YAGNI原则 YAGNI原则是软件开发中的一项重要原则,全称为"YouAren'tGonnaNeedIt",即“你不会需要它”。这一原则强调在开发过程中,不要添加当前不需要的功能,以避免不必要的复杂性和资源浪费。本文将详细... 2025-04-0525 阅读0 评论Lunvps
行业资讯 KISS原则,软件开发中的简化艺术 在软件开发领域,KISS原则(KeepItSimple,Stupid)是一种提倡简化设计、避免复杂性的基本原则。它强调通过简单的解决方案来提高系统的可维护性和可理解性。本文将深入探讨KISS原则的内涵、应用场景... 2025-04-058 阅读0 评论Lunvps
行业资讯 面向切面,编程中的利器 在软件开发中,面向切面编程(AOP)是一种编程范式,旨在通过分离横切关注点来提高代码的模块化。本文将深入探讨面向切面编程的概念、优势、应用场景以及如何在实际项目中实现AOP。通过本文,您将全面了解面向切面编程的精髓,... 2025-04-057 阅读0 评论Lunvps
行业资讯 图表渲染,提升数据可视化效果的技巧 在数据分析和展示中,图表渲染扮演着至关重要的角色。优秀的图表渲染不仅能让数据更加直观易懂,还能提升整体视觉效果,给观众留下深刻印象。本文将深入探讨图表渲染的技巧,从选择合适的图表类型到优化视觉元素,全面解析如何通过图... 2025-04-056 阅读0 评论Lunvps
行业资讯 数据绑定 在现代Web开发中,数据绑定是一个非常重要的概念。它允许开发者将数据模型与用户界面进行动态连接,从而实现数据的自动更新和同步。本文将详细介绍数据绑定的概念、实现方式以及在实际开发中的应用场景,帮助读者更好地理解和掌握... 2025-04-0517 阅读0 评论Lunvps
行业资讯 函数式编程,函数式编程的优点与应用 函数式编程是一种编程范式,它将计算视为数学函数的求值,并避免使用程序状态和可变数据。近年来,随着多核处理器和并发编程的普及,函数式编程因其无副作用、易于并行化等优点而受到广泛关注。本文将深入探讨函数式编程的核心概念、... 2025-04-0521 阅读0 评论Lunvps
行业资讯 响应式编程,响应式编程在现代软件开发中的应用 响应式编程是一种编程范式,旨在简化异步数据流的处理和事件的响应。在现代软件开发中,响应式编程已经成为一种重要的技术手段,广泛应用于前端开发、后端服务、大数据处理等领域。本文将深入探讨响应式编程的核心概念、优势、应用场... 2025-04-058 阅读0 评论Lunvps